An associate degree in
natural resources conservation is more popular than many other degrees. In fact, it ranks #93 out of 312 on popularity of all such degrees in the nation. So, you have a fair amount of options to choose from when looking for a school.
College Factual looked at 18 colleges and universities when compiling its 2022 Most Popular Associate Degree Colleges for Natural Resources Conservation in the Southeast Region ranking. Combined, these schools handed out 66 associate degrees in natural resources conservation to qualified students.

You'll be surrounded by many like-minded peers at St Petersburg College if you want to pursue an associate degree in natural resources conservation. Located in the small city of Clearwater, SPC is a public college with a fairly large student population. Potential students might also be interested to know that the school ranks #1 in quality for associate degrees in natural resources conservation in Florida.
There were approximately 14 natural resources conservation individuals who graduated with this degree at SPC in the most recent year we have data available.
